Ivan Moravec's "Piano Recital: Bach, Mozart, and Schumann" is a captivating journey through the classical piano repertoire, showcasing the artist's remarkable skill and versatility. Released in 1989 under the SUPRAPHON label, this album spans just over 55 minutes and features a diverse selection of works from three of the most celebrated composers in classical music history.
The album opens with Bach's intricate "Chromatic Fantasia and Fugue in D Minor, BWV 903," a testament to Moravec's technical prowess and interpretive depth. Following this, the pianist delves into Mozart's "Piano Sonata No.13 in B-Flat Major, K. 333," a work that highlights Moravec's ability to convey both the elegance and the emotional nuances of Mozart's compositions.
The second half of the album is dedicated to Schumann's "Kinderszenen, Op. 15," a collection of thirteen character pieces that offer a glimpse into the composer's imaginative and introspective world. Moravec's sensitive and expressive playing brings each of these charming vignettes to life, from the playful "Hasche-Mann" to the dreamy "Träumerei."
Throughout the album, Moravec's playing is marked by a rare combination of technical brilliance and musical insight. His interpretations are both respectful of the composers' intentions and infused with a personal touch that makes each piece uniquely his own.
